4 Ways You Can Keep-up Your Friendship with Denim in Winters



Denim is omnipresent. It is viewed in informal meets, professional greets, a night out and almost all whereabouts. It is acceptable in mornings, days, nights and late-nights. In short, it can make you look, cooler, smarter, hotter and better at any times and in almost any season.

Then why stay away from your favourite denims during winters?

Denim cloth has evolved and so should you. Open up your minds and read on to know how you could wear denims in spine-chilling weather:


  • Jack-et Easy: Denim Jackets could become your style statement in winters by giving you the desired warmth as well as desired attention from people around you. Denim jackets are an easy-to-go kind of attire which suit on almost all kinds of bottoms. Be it a jean, a short skirt or a short dress, you can easily flaunt your style sense in winters.

  • Denim -dress-Care-less: Why care about anything when you have got few chick denim dresses in your wardrobe? These denim dresses are worthy to wear at workplace, lunch out or dinner. Being a mid-weight fabric they are easy to carry and are best to team up with long boots.

  • Chambray- All the way: Chambray fabric is superbly comfortable and is considered as a great layering piece which can be wore anywhere and everywhere in cold weather. It looks a heavy look without being heavy-handed. You can match-up a good-fitting chambray shirt (you can go for almost all colors) with a skin-tight leggings, jeggings or a pair of smart jeans.

  • Double-Snuggle: Snuggle-up your close-to-heart denim uppers and lowers and rock the double-denim look in winters. Double denim is the latest trend which solves two purposes at a time- looking cooler & staying hotter.
